In the expansive genre of mobile MMORPGs, the foundational appeal often lies in a grand, binary conflict—a world split by ideology where every player’s allegiance shapes the narrative. AxE: Alliance vs Empire builds directly upon this classic premise, presenting a persistent online realm where the struggle for dominance is not just a backdrop but the core driving force of every interaction. Choosing between the noble Alliance or the formidable Empire is your first and most defining strategic decision, locking you into a faction-based war that influences questing, social systems, and large-scale combat. This is not a solitary journey; it is an ongoing collective campaign where your actions contribute to the standing of your entire faction on the server.
The gameplay experience in AxE: Alliance vs Empire is designed for both accessibility and depth, employing a control scheme and mission structure familiar to veterans of mobile RPGs. A robust auto-pathing and combat system allows for efficient completion of standard quests and grinding, which is particularly useful for managing resource gathering and level progression during shorter play sessions. However, direct manual control remains essential for navigating complex terrain, executing precise skill rotations in challenging dungeons, and, most critically, engaging in player-versus-player combat. The game truly distinguishes itself with its seamless open world, a vast and varied landscape that connects sprawling plains, dense forests, and fortified cities without intrusive loading screens. This environment is populated with dozens of NPCs offering layered quest lines that gradually unveil the deep lore behind the faction war and your character’s role within it.
Beyond the PvE content, the game’s enduring focus is the persistent conflict between the two factions. The world is a contested zone, meaning you can encounter and pursue rival players from the opposing faction in open fields, leading to impromptu skirmishes. This tension escalates into structured large-scale battles, where dozens of players clash simultaneously in objective-based siege warfare or expansive arena battles. These events demand coordination and strategy, pushing beyond simple auto-combat into territory that tests individual skill and group tactics. Social infrastructure supports this, with a comprehensive clan system that allows for the formation of dedicated groups. Within a clan, players can strategize, communicate via integrated tools, pool resources, and participate in exclusive events, fostering a necessary sense of community for tackling the game’s highest challenges.
From a technical standpoint, AxE: Alliance vs Empire delivers a competent visual package for a mobile MMORPG, with detailed character models, expansive draw distances, and spell effects that remain clear during hectic battles. Performance is generally stable, though larger-scale battles may require adjusted settings on older devices. Character customization is extensive, offering numerous options for appearance during creation and a deep progression system for gear and abilities thereafter. Equipment is visually distinct and changes your avatar’s look, while a multifaceted skill tree allows for build specialization, enabling you to tailor your role as a tank, damage dealer, or support within your party.
